#48563f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#48563f is composed of 28.2% red, 33.7%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 96.5 degrees, a saturation of 15.4% and a lightness of 29.2%. #48563f color hex could be obtained by blending #90ac7e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#48563f color description : Very dark grayish green.
The hexadecimal color #48563f has RGB values of R:72, G:86,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 4740671.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060705 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fa is the lightest one.
